:Edgar Yaeger Paintings At Cincinnati Art Galleries
Cincinnati Art Galleries will feature a special opening of works
by Edgar Yaeger on Saturday, March 26, 10 am to 4 pm, to view
more than 50 of his oil paintings and watercolors from the 1920s
through the 1990s. The show will continue at the gallery through
mid April.
Mr Yaeger is credited as being one of the first American
Modernists. His award winning work was exhibited twice at the
Museum of Modern Art, the Detroit Institute of Art, the Corcoran
Gallery Biennial, the Art Institute of Chicago and the
Pennsylvania Academy of Fine Arts.
